Turn Drivers side fuel mixture screw CW until it Stop turning. (Lightly do not over tighten) Turn Fuel mixture CCW 3 turns then stop. Do the same on passengers side. Start engine Turn mixture screw as before CW until Engine Starts to stumbel then back out 1/4 turn. Do the same on other side. set RPMS ur good 2 go
